St George Illawarra coach Anthony Griffin has finalised his 17 ahead of the Dragons' Round 11 clash against the Cronulla-Sutherland Sharks at Netstrata Jubilee Stadium, Kogarah on Friday, May 21.

With Matt Dufty (shoulder), Mikaele Ravalawa, Tyrell Fuimaono, Tariq Sims and Josh McGuire (all suspended) out, the Dragons have been forced into wholesale changes.

Cody Ramsey will play his first NRL game at fullback with Jordan Pereira (suspension) and last start interchange player Max Feagai named on the wing.

Talatau Amone will make his first grade starting debut in the centres which has caused a team-wide reshuffle. Billy Burns will play in the back row and Jackson Ford shifts to lock.

Poasa Faamausili will start in his preferred front row position with Paul Vaughan to start the game from the interchange.

Adam Clune has also been included on the interchange. Daniel Alvaro will act as 18th man

Billy Brittain joins Hayden Lomax and new recruit Gerard Beale as the players omitted from Tuesday's initial 21-man squad.
